A sumptuous Galapagos cruise onboard the elegant yacht Grace. This is the most romantic luxury vessel sailing in the islands, originally a wedding gift to Prince Rainier and Princess Grace of Monaco.

Celebrate a special occasion with a week’s luxury cruise around Ecuador’s Galápagos Islands, sailing on board the elegant Grace.

Travel to Quito, the highland capital of Ecuador, and after a couple of days exploring the city and its picturesque environs fly on to embark on an 8-day cruise around the Galápagos Islands, to see the greatest wildlife show on Earth. It was on a similar trip 200 years ago that Darwin returned from the archipelago to write the seminal book ‘The Origin of the Species’. Step into his shoes and explore the diversity of land and marine life which inhabit these enchanting islands.

You’ll sail on an elegant luxury yacht which could not be more romantic – Princess Grace and Prince Rainier of Monaco spent their honeymoon on board this very same sleek and glossy vessel. There’s abundant deck space and the yacht exudes sumptuous comfort and charm. In addition to landings on the islands you will have the opportunity to snorkel or swim with sea-lions. Travel by night and awaken next day with a new island to discover.
